#pragma once
#include "common/common.h"
#include "common/stdstring.h"
#include <stdarg.h>
#include <vector>
// use standard C++ string class for our string class
typedef std::string String;
namespace synergy {
//! String utilities
/*!
Provides functions for string manipulation.
*/
namespace string {
//! Format positional arguments
/*!
Format a string using positional arguments. fmt has literal
characters and conversion specifications introduced by `\%':
- \%\% -- literal `\%'
- \%{n} -- positional element n, n a positive integer, {} are literal
All arguments in the variable list are const char*. Positional
elements are indexed from 1.
*/
String format(const char* fmt, ...);
//! Format positional arguments
/*!
Same as format() except takes va_list.
*/
String vformat(const char* fmt, va_list);
//! Print a string using sprintf-style formatting
/*!
Equivalent to sprintf() except the result is returned as a String.
*/
String sprintf(const char* fmt, ...);
//! Find and replace all
/*!
Finds \c find inside \c subject and replaces it with \c replace
*/
void findReplaceAll(String& subject, const String& find, const String& replace);
//! Remove file extension
/*!
Finds the last dot and remove all characters from the dot to the end
*/
String removeFileExt(String filename);
//! Convert into hexdecimal
/*!
Convert each character in \c subject into hexdecimal form with \c width
*/
void toHex(String& subject, int width, const char fill = '0');
//! Convert to all uppercase
/*!
Convert each character in \c subject to uppercase
*/
void uppercase(String& subject);
//! Remove all specific char in suject
/*!
Remove all specific \c c in \c suject
*/
void removeChar(String& subject, const char c);
//! Convert a size type to a string
/*!
Convert an size type to a string
*/
String sizeTypeToString(size_t n);
//! Convert a string to a size type
/*!
Convert an a \c string to an size type
*/
size_t stringToSizeType(String string);
//! Split a string into substrings
/*!
Split a \c string that separated by a \c c into substrings
*/
std::vector<String> splitString(String string, const char c);
//! Case-insensitive comparisons
/*!
This class provides case-insensitve comparison functions.
*/
class CaselessCmp {
public:
//! Same as less()
bool operator()(const String& a, const String& b) const;
//! Returns true iff \c a is lexicographically less than \c b
static bool less(const String& a, const String& b);
//! Returns true iff \c a is lexicographically equal to \c b
static bool equal(const String& a, const String& b);
//! Returns true iff \c a is lexicographically less than \c b
static bool cmpLess(const String::value_type& a,
const String::value_type& b);
//! Returns true iff \c a is lexicographically equal to \c b
static bool cmpEqual(const String::value_type& a,
const String::value_type& b);
};
}
}
